**Ticket: Staging env missing payroll export key**

Heads up, new folks: the Ledgerbird payroll export switched from CSV to the new packed format last week, and staging broke because the env was never updated. The exporter now signs each batch, so staging's env file needs this line added:

secret setting of kageg-bawep: RELAY_SECRET5=3c3b0

Internal Memo — Launch Plan: Soloria Blend Line

Sales leads: the Soloria launch is confirmed for early spring across the Westmarch region. Training kits ship in three weeks; demo stock follows. Please finalize account target lists and flag channel conflicts early. Pricing tiers are locked. The confidential note on our wider business plans is appended below.

management briefing: Only 33 of the 205 pilot accounts renewed Kasath, so a churn review is set for October 17. Weniusek Logistics is in early talks to buy Holethax Freight for about $345.6 million.

Hey — quick handover on the Thornquill catalogue import before I'm out. The MARC-ish feed from the Velden archive is now mapped through the new ingest pipeline, and plugin authors can hook the post-normalization stage instead of parsing raw records. Dedup runs nightly; don't retrigger it manually, it'll double-count serials. Docs for the plugin hooks are in the wiki. Any import questions from plugin authors should go to the new owner, named below.

signatory, yajeg-baguf: Oliwyn Drudor Wenius

[ ] Key ceremony step 7 — LockerLine access flow. Confirm the laundry-locker badge service (Tumblegate) is in maintenance mode before rotating the signing key. Verify both custodians from the Harwick office are present. Re-enable the locker open/close flow only after the new key propagates to all kiosk nodes. Record the rotation in the ceremony ledger. The recovery passphrase for the Tumblegate escrow vault is as follows.

strongbox words: druvan-lamys-eliius-jorax-istox-soreth-ulays-gilix-ralix-oliiel-norwyn-casvan-praius